Extra features The Creality Hi Combo is an advanced 3D printer featuring the CFS system for up to 16 colors and intelligent filament management. It boasts a robust metal frame, speeds up to 500 mm/s, precise auto-leveling, an integrated extruder design, easy-to-swap tri-metal nozzle, and active vibration sensing for smooth prints. It’s 95% pre-assembled, with a foldable touchscreen, built-in camera with privacy protection, and Creality OS support for a seamless and powerful experience. The Anycubic Photon Mono 4 Ultra features 10K resolution (9024x5120) with 17x17um pixels and high light uniformity (>=90%) enabled by the COB system with Fresnel lens and uniformity algorithm. It offers a build volume of 153.4x87x165 mm and speeds up to 120 mm/h with high-performance resin. It includes assisted leveling, built-in Wi-Fi, and a redesigned platform for better adhesion and easy model removal. Additionally, it has a print resumption function after power outages, optimizing time and materials.

Conclusion

In comparing the Creality Hi Combo and Anycubic Photo Mono 4 Ultra, both printers offer distinct advantages and are well-suited for different needs and budgets.

The Creality Hi Combo stands out with a larger print volume, allowing for more extensive projects and multi-color printing capabilities through its advanced CFS system. Its robust build, high speed, and features like precise auto-leveling and active vibration sensing facilitate smoother and more reliable printing. However, it comes at a higher price and is heavier in terms of weight and size.

Conversely, the Anycubic Photo Mono 4 Ultra excels in resolution and is particularly advantageous for those focused on high-detail prints, thanks to its advanced lighting and pixel capabilities. It's more compact and lightweight, making it easier to fit in smaller workspaces. While it has a smaller print volume and lacks multi-color support, its affordability and performance in detailed resin prints make it a fantastic choice for hobbyists and creators focused on intricate designs.

Ultimately, the decision should hinge on individual priorities: if you need larger, multi-color prints with a robust feature set, the Creality Hi Combo is the better option. However, for high-resolution, detailed projects at a more approachable price, the Anycubic Photo Mono 4 Ultra offers great value and performance. Both printers receive commendable scores for cost-benefit, suggesting that either choice can be justified depending on one's specific printing requirements.
